FAQS on truck mounted fire pump
Q: What is a truck mounted fire pump used for?
A: A truck mounted fire pump is designed to supply high-pressure water for firefighting operations. It is typically installed on vehicles for rapid deployment in emergencies.
Q: How does a vehicle-mounted fire water pump differ from traditional pumps?
A: Vehicle-mounted fire water pumps are integrated into trucks for mobility and quick response. They offer higher water flow rates and portability compared to stationary fire pumps.
Q: What maintenance is required for a truck mounted fire pump?
A: Regular inspections, lubrication of moving parts, and testing under pressure are essential. Ensuring clean water sources and prompt repairs prolong the pump's lifespan.
Q: Can a vehicle mounted fire pump operate without the truck engine?
A: No, most vehicle-mounted fire pumps rely on the truck's engine or a dedicated power source. Independent operation would require a separate engine or power supply.
Q: What factors should I consider when choosing a truck mounted fire pump?
A: Key factors include flow rate capacity, pressure output, vehicle compatibility, and durability. Ensure compliance with local fire safety standards and ease of maintenance.
